chore(CI) Test Renovate

This commit is contained in:
Marcel Feix 2021-07-05 13:30:40 +02:00
parent f9ef32772c
commit a4189a9550
No known key found for this signature in database
GPG Key ID: 04D016E104A25F03

View File

@ -1,6 +1,30 @@
stages:
- dependencies
- generate-docs
.renovate:
variables:
RENOVATE_GIT_AUTHOR: "${GITLAB_USER_NAME} <${GITLAB_USER_EMAIL}>"
RENOVATE_DRY_RUN: "false"
image:
name: renovate/renovate
entrypoint: [ "" ]
stage: dependencies
script:
- >
renovate
--platform "gitlab"
--endpoint "${CI_API_V4_URL}"
--git-author "${RENOVATE_GIT_AUTHOR}"
--dry-run "${RENOVATE_DRY_RUN}"
"${CI_PROJECT_PATH}"
only:
- feat/renovate_test
- schedules
Renovate:
extends: .renovate
.generate-document:
image: gitlab.exxcellent.de:4567/gilden/ci/exxcellent-documentation-tool:latest
stage: generate-docs